Here are some top reasons you might need to replace blinds or shutters. There's Noticeable Wear and Tear There are a couple of common problems with blinds. The slats may be bent and even cracked. These cracks and bends leave your blinds susceptible to complete breakage. That will mean your blinds are letting in light when they shouldn't be, not to mention the lack of privacy. Old shutters can also suffer from broken louvers or tilt rods. If you have blinds and shutters that have seen better days, it's no question that a replacement should be one of your top priorities. Naturally Energy Efficient I'm sure we don't need to mention that with so many windows, it's sometimes hard to regulate the temperature of a sunroom. While the room does provide wanted heat while the sun is shining in winter, you'll need solutions for the time it's not. When it's cloudy outside, using wooden shutters will ensure that you're keeping as much heat in your house as possible without losing it through the many windows your sunroom has. Alternately, in the summer when things get a bit too warm, you can also regulate the heat with your thick, wooden shutters. Light Blocking On the heels of energy efficiency, with so many windows, you'll naturally need to make sure that light is being properly blocked. Excessive sunlight over time can ruin furniture and flooring. You'll want to make sure that you're using quality window treatments that can block light properly, keeping your home's interior protected.
